OKINAWA, JAPAN (NBC) – Japan has released images of the biggest drug bust in the nation’s history.

The nation’s coast guard stopped a sailing yacht in the Port of Naha in Okinawa.

There officials seized 597 kilograms of amphetamines from the boat, which had arrived from Taiwan on May 10.

The street value of the drugs was estimated at $411 million.

On Thursday, prosecutors filed charges against four of the six people who were on board the yacht.
